kiszabadulása is a Hungarian word that translates to "his/her/its liberation" or "escape" in English. It is a noun derived from the verb "kiszabadul," meaning "to escape," "to be freed," or "to get out." The suffix "-ás" is a common nominalizer in Hungarian, turning verbs into nouns that represent the action or result of that verb.
